Household of James H Hunt (born 1836, Buckinghamshire)

1881 England, Wales & Scotland Census in Wandsworth, London,Surrey, England

In the 1881 Census, the household of James H Hunt, born in 1836 in Woburn, Buckinghamshire, consisted of 3 members. James H was the head of the household, married to Eliza Hunt, born in 1838 in Long Melford, Suffolk, England. They had 1 child; George R, born 1869 in Glastonbury, Somerset, England.
